Older mopeds frequently suffer from electrical degradation. This chapter includes full-color or high-contrast black-and-white wiring schematics. It provides specific resistance values (in Ohms) for the source coil, lighting coil, and CDI unit, allowing you to test your ignition system using a digital multimeter.
